About The Position

We are currently seeking an Environmental Engineer to support a wide variety of environmental projects. The preferred candidates will have field experience working at Superfund and other contaminated sites, running complex field programs, preparing planning documents and preparing reports for environmental characterization and remediation projects. The preferred candidate will have experience with assessing and evaluating remedial approaches for contaminated soil, sediment, and groundwater. The preferred candidate will perform well in a task leader/task manager role and have a desire to advance their career as either a project technical leader or project manager.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in Civil, Environmental or Chemical Engineering or related discipline.
  • Certification as an Engineer in Training (EIT) or passing the Fundamentals of Engineering (FE) exam in states where an EIT is not obtainable (within 18 months of hire or promotion or transfer).
  • 5 years of related experience.
  • Domestic and/or international travel may be required.

Nice To Haves

  • Minimal project management experience.
  • Experience in oil/gas/solid waste/landfill/CCR permitting, design and construction experience for at least 5 years and a track record of high value client relationship building.
  • Field experience working at Superfund, mining, and other contaminated sites, running complex field programs, preparing planning documents and preparing reports for environmental characterization and remediation projects.
  • Experience with supervision and mentoring of junior engineers and in construction management.
  • Willingness to travel for field work (e.g. day travel or overnight travel).

Responsibilities

  • Managing tasks on large projects or phases of small projects.
  • Performing surface and subsurface soil sampling, groundwater sampling, and other field data collection to support environmental and water supply projects.
  • Working on a variety of assignments, which may include field studies, research investigations, construction oversight, data interpretation and evaluation, or report preparation.
  • Performing engineering design for environmental projects, including preparation of drawings, specifications, calculations, and developing operation, maintenance, and monitoring plans.
  • Performing remedial construction oversight and quality control.
  • Reviewing draft assessments and calculations for compliance with federal, state and local regulations.
  • Learning project management techniques and the CDM Smith management system.
  • Developing external client interaction and marketing skills.
